Letter to the Biden Administration on the Loss of Human Life
SAN FRANCISCO / January 16, 2024 – The male disparities in education, physical and mental health, and a host of other serious social issues have driven several groups of concerned men and women to write an open letter to President Joe Biden, Jill Biden, and Members of the White House Gender Policy Council. The signatories of the letter include therapists, psychologists, researchers, writers, educators, and active groups who have spent decades addressing the outcomes of men and women.
Those who supported the letter were encouraged to do so after several years of policy action at the White House that has ignored some of the most pressing issues of our time. The letter expresses compassion for the rights of women and girls, and the need to look at improving their outcomes while not ignoring the outcomes of boys and men.
In November, the White House Initiative on Women’s Health Research was launched on the same day that Harvard Magazine reported a widening life expectancy gap between men and women. Part of this gap is attributed to the troubling disparity from the deaths of despair. From 2018 to 2022, over 640,000 boys and men in the U.S. have died from suicide, overdose, and alcohol related deaths alone, according to data the Centers for Disease Control and Prevention. (Males are 70% to 80% of deaths in those areas.)
This is not the first time the White House has overlooked male disparities. During COVID, when the CDC and other agencies around the world were reporting that 60% to 70% of COVID deaths were male, the Biden White House established the White House Gender Policy Council (GPC) with “particular attention to the barriers faced by women and girls.”
The signatories of the letter are calling on the White House to execute four goals to address these concerns:
● Create a permanent Office of Men’s Health
● Create a White House Men’s Mental Health Initiative
● Create supportive programs specifically for men to prevent and recover from drug and alcohol abuse
● Examine the evidence for, causes and solutions to the boy crisis.
